  • Sept. 5, 2024 – San Gimignano with Gelato Tasting (world’s best award winning) and Volterra with Saffron Lunch
    The excursion today brings you to a family-run farm specialized in saffron production. It is said that the sought after Asian spice was imported to Italy in the thirteen century by a Dominican friar. After learning about the history of its cultivation in Italy during the visit of the property, we will enjoy a light lunch prepared with the unique ingredient. Then the private bus will take us to San Gimignano. Sometimes referred to as “The Manhattan of the Middle Ages” , the old center is characterized by its many towers. We will do a walking tour with a private guide who will explain how local families competed in creating them as a way of demonstrating their wealth and importance. At the end of the tour we will stop to try the award-winning gelato of Mr. Dondoli. Then back to the hotel for a 3-course dinner at the hotel, drinks extra.

  • Sept. 7, 2024 – Chianti WINE FESTIVAL & Traditional Tuscan dinner served with paired wines – With its iconic round bottle, Chianti is more than a fabulous wine, it is a marvelous Tuscan region. We will enjoy the winding, country roads lined with cypresses passing by the vineyards in the rolling hills.
    We reach the town of Greve in Chianti, where the WINE FESTIVAL takes place. It begins at 11.00 pm till 8.00pm. The wine festival of Greve in Chianti is an event that should not be missed as it is an opportunity to meet the one of the most genuine tastes of Tuscany! You will meet the winemakers in person on a walk through the vineyards and a visit to the wine cellar. The Festival begins Thursday at 5.00pm until 10.00pm, Friday, Saturday and Sunday from 11.00am until 8.00pm. Chianti WINE FESTIVAL – ticket to be purchased directly on site. Our tip: buy a wine glass and a ticket (approx € 15,00 pp) directly; you will then be able to taste up to seven different wines at the stands.   • Sept. 9, 2024 – Transfer to Umbria with stop in Montepulciano and Guided Tour in Assisi – Medieval Montepulciano and its “vino nobile” is ensconced in the reveries that slowly give way to the surrounding Tuscan countryside over which it reigns supreme. Rising above the undulating hills and the other glorious vineal varieties the region proffers, the wine made on the tuff mountain has always been regarded as a drink destined for nobles. Just below the city’s soil lie a series of wine cellars with cathedral-like vaulted ceilings. chisled into the rock over centuries. We will descend into the cool, semidarkness while the scents of wood, earth and fruit envelope us as we do our visit and tasting of the renowned vino in the historic heart of what lends the unique place its heritage. Afterwards we will reach the heart of Assisi for a private guided walking tour of the serene city. The serene city is not only home to a number of UNESCO World Heritage sites, it is a UNESCO World Heritage site. The licensed, private guide will lead us to see the areas pilgrims have flocked to for centuries. We will enter the Basilica di San Francesco, a UNESCO protected site for its cultural and historical importance. Check into the group’s new hotel.
